Twenty Crow Creek Youth Achieve Savings Goals Over Summer

0

Ft. Thompson, SD – September 24, 2012 – The Crow Creek Asset Building Okodakiciyapi, a collaborative of community partners, facilitated a summer savings program in which 20 youth, ages 6-13, saved a total of $4,020 in order to achieve their financial goals of purchasing a bicycle or laptop.

The program combined financial education lessons with hands-on activities that demonstrated the value of hard work and encouraged entrepreneurship to a total of 46 youth participants. By participating in designated program activities, the children earned stipends, which were deposited into a savings account and matched 2:1 by partners of the Crow Creek Asset Building Okodakiciyapi. Depending on age level, children were able to put up to $300 towards their savings goal upon program completion.

“It is amazing to see our children of Crow Creek embrace an entrepreneurial spirit and concepts of self-sufficiency. I have no doubt that these kids are walking away with greater confidence to follow their dreams, and we can’t wait for next summer’s program to do it again,” says Krystal Langholz, Executive Director of Hunkpati Investments, a partner in the community collaborative.

The Crow Creek Asset Building Okodakiciyapi is funded by Administration for Native Americans, the Assets for Independence Program, and the Northwest Area Foundation and is comprised of seven community partners, including the Boys & Girls Club, Crow Creek Housing Authority, Crow Creek Tribal Schools, Diamond Willow Ministries, Great Western Bank, Hunkpati Investments, and Lutheran Social Services. The group also facilitates several other programs with an asset-building focus, including an adult financial education and matched savings program, a youth workforce development and financial skills program, and a teen matched savings program.

“These programs provide the knowledge, skills, and resources needed for individuals and families of the Crow Creek Reservation to start building assets and creating wealth in their communities,” states Langholz.

About Hunkpati Investments

Hunkpati Investments is a Native community development financial institution (CDFI) providing basic financial services and helping individuals overcome the barriers currently preventing access to capital. Formed in 2009, Hunkpati Investments provides financial opportunities to stimulate economic development on the Crow Creek Sioux Indian Reservation, promoting self-sufficiency, self-determination, and an enhanced quality of life for the reservation community. Hunkpati Investments provides entrepreneurship support and financing, as well as various asset building services and products.
